Understanding Same-Day Dental Implants and How They Function?
Same-day dental implants provide a groundbreaking solution for people looking for immediate dental restoration. Unlike conventional implants that require multiple visits over many months, same-day implants streamline the process, enabling patients to obtain a long-lasting prosthetic in a single appointment. This innovative procedure usually includes the extraction of a damaged tooth, the placement of a titanium post into the jawbone, and the immediate affixation of a temporary crown.
The process is based on state-of-the-art imaging technology and strategic planning to establish correct positioning and steadiness. When the implant is set, the temporary restoration confers aesthetic charm while the implant structure melds with the bone matrix. This integration, referred to as osseointegration, is fundamental for prolonged effectiveness. Patients find value in faster timelines and prompt functionality, making same-day dental implants an appealing option for those in need of swift tooth restoration.

Bone Density Appraisal Essential
Assessing skeletal thickness is a critical process in establishing if a individual is a appropriate candidate for immediate tooth implants. Sufficient skeletal support is essential, as it provides the required foundation for the prosthetic devices. Dentists frequently employ imaging techniques, such as radiographs or 3D scans, to assess the quality and quantity of the jawbone. If bone density is inadequate, patients may require osseous augmentation before implant placement. This evaluation assists in detecting potential complications but also ensures the durability and firmness of the implants. Ultimately, a thorough skeletal evaluation aids implant specialists in determining appropriate options, customizing therapeutic approaches, and improving overall patient outcomes in the domain of same-day dental implant procedures.
Total Health Status Factors Count
Overall well-being plays a key role in evaluating candidacy for same-day dental implants. Factors like chronic illnesses, autoimmune disorders, and uncontrolled diabetes can influence the healing process and overall success of the implants. Additionally, patients with heart conditions or those who smoke may face higher risks during and after the procedure. A comprehensive medical history review is essential, as it helps dental professionals detect potential complications. Patients should also consider their oral hygiene practices, as effective dental care is crucial for the longevity of implants. Ultimately, a detailed assessment guarantees that candidates are not only physically ready but also informed about the procedure’s implications, leading to optimal outcomes for those choosing this modern dental solution.

Preparing Yourself What Happens During Your Implant Surgery
During the dental implant process, patients can anticipate a carefully orchestrated process aimed at rebuilding their smiles successfully. Initially, the dentist will perform a comprehensive evaluation, with imaging, to determine the optimal placement of the implant. Following this assessment, local anesthesia is applied to ensure ease throughout the treatment.
A dentist then continues with the placement of the tooth implant into the jaw, a procedure that typically takes about an hour. Once the implant is firmly anchored, a temporary crown may be affixed, allowing the patient to leave the office with a functional tooth.
Throughout the procedure, the dental team remains vigilant, supervising the patient's comfort and addressing any concerns. Post-procedure instructions will be provided, guiding the patient on care and convalescence. Overall, patients can expect a streamlined experience built to yield immediate results and strengthen their dental health.

Recovery Tips for Single-Day Implant Solutions
After receiving same-day dental implants, appropriate post-procedure care is necessary for maximum recovery and lasting results. Patients are recommended to adhere to specific guidelines to guarantee the best recovery. At first, it is crucial to manage any pain with prescribed pain medications and to apply ice packs to reduce swelling. Gentle cuisine should be prioritized during the early recovery period to prevent putting pressure on the implants.
Maintaining dental cleanliness is crucial; patients should gently brush and rinse their mouths as recommended by their dentist. Avoiding tobacco and alcoholic beverages is also important, as these substances can impede healing. Regular check-up visits will allow corresponding information for tracking the implant's fusion with the jawbone.
Finally, following nutritional guidelines and avoiding intense exercise for a short period will contribute to a smoother recovery. By adhering to these post-treatment guidelines, patients can enhance the longevity and effectiveness of their same-day dental implants.
Comparing Quick Implants to Traditional Alternatives
While many patients search for fast options for tooth replacement, understanding the distinctions between immediate implants and traditional options is crucial for making well-informed choices. Immediate implants provide immediate placement of artificial teeth after tooth removal, allowing individuals to depart from the dentist's office with a functional smile in a single visit. This quick procedure minimizes the waiting period and decreases the total amount of dentist visits required.
Conversely, conventional dental implants require multiple appointments across several months. Post first implant insertion, recovery is essential before the final prosthetic can be secured. While conventional choices may offer a longer-lasting outcome, the extended process can be a drawback for those seeking quick tooth replacement.
Ultimately, selecting between same-day implants and traditional options depends upon individual preferences, particular oral health needs, and dentists' guidance. Understanding these differences can benefit patients in achieving the optimal choice for their dental wellness.

How long Do Same-Day Dental Implants last?
Same-day dental implants generally last between 10 to 15 years, based on individual oral hygiene, daily routines, and the standard of the implant. Periodic dental visits and care can boost their longevity and efficacy.
Do immediate implants cost more compared to traditional implants?
Same-day implants generally cost extra compared to traditional implants because of the modern techniques and same-day placement involved. Patients must consider the benefits and convenience relative to the premium price when making their decision.
Can I to Eat Regular Food Immediately After the Treatment?
Patients are typically advised to steer clear of hard or chewy foods promptly after the procedure. Soft foods are prescribed for the starting days to assure proper healing and comfort while the implants integrate with the jawbone.
What Forms of Anesthesia Are Administered During the Operation?
During the dental procedure, dentists typically employ numbing anesthesia to anesthetize the area. In some cases, sedation options like nitrous oxide or intravenous sedation may also be offered to help patients keep comfortable and at ease for the duration.
How frequently should I follow up with My Dentist Post-Procedure?
After the procedure, patients must book follow-up visits with their dentist generally within a week, then every few months for the first year. Routine check-ups guarantee proper recuperation and implant bonding into the jawbone.
